Understanding Residential and Commercial Proxies

residential proxies are IP addresses provided by internet service providers (ISPs) that belong to real residential homes. They route traffic through devices such as smartphones, computers, and routers, making them appear as genuine users. This type of proxy is typically harder to detect and block due to its natural, everyday traffic pattern.

On the other hand, commercial proxies are typically offered by data centers and are designed for high-speed internet connections. They use server-based IP addresses, which can be easily identified as proxies by websites, making them more vulnerable to detection and blocking. Commercial proxies are often faster and more stable compared to residential proxies but may lack the anonymity offered by the latter.

Key Differences Between Residential and Commercial Proxies

1. Anonymity and Security

One of the most significant differences between residential and commercial proxies lies in their level of anonymity. Residential proxies are less likely to be detected as proxies due to their association with real user devices. This makes them ideal for activities where high anonymity is crucial, such as accessing proxy porn sites. Commercial proxies, being data center-based, are easier to identify and block, which may limit their effectiveness for tasks requiring confidentiality.

2. Speed and Performance

When it comes to performance, commercial proxies often outperform residential proxies in terms of speed. Data center proxies typically have faster internet connections and can handle more traffic. This is an advantage for users needing high-bandwidth operations, such as video streaming or large-scale data scraping. However, residential proxies may have slower speeds due to the nature of their routing through residential internet connections.

3. Price and Cost-Effectiveness

In terms of pricing, commercial proxies tend to be more cost-effective. Due to their higher availability and lower infrastructure costs, commercial proxies are generally cheaper than residential ones. For businesses or individuals with large-scale needs who prioritize performance over anonymity, commercial proxies may be a better option. Residential proxies, on the other hand, are typically more expensive because they involve using real user devices and require maintaining a broader pool of IP addresses to avoid detection.

Detailed Fee Comparison for Proxy Services

Residential Proxies: Cost Overview

Residential proxies are typically priced on a per-GB or per-IP basis. The pricing can vary significantly depending on the provider, the geographic location of the IP addresses, and the volume of traffic. On average, residential proxy services range from $15 to $50 per month for a smaller-scale use case. For larger-scale usage, such as accessing multiple proxy porn sites simultaneously, fees can exceed $100 per month. These proxies often have a bandwidth limit, which means the user is billed based on the amount of data transmitted through the proxy network.

Commercial Proxies: Cost Overview

Commercial proxies are usually priced lower than residential proxies. They may be offered on a subscription basis or based on bandwidth usage. Subscription fees for commercial proxies typically range from $10 to $40 per month for basic services, while premium services can cost up to $80 per month or more for higher-speed access. These proxies are more affordable for users who don’t require the high levels of anonymity offered by residential proxies and prioritize performance for bulk activities such as scraping or data collection.
